<embed> <object>


frenchhorn
WRInaute impliqué
WRInaute impliqué
 
Messages: 849
Inscription: 8 Fév 2007

<embed> <object>

Message le Sam Juin 02, 2007 11:56

bonjour

avant j'utilisait la balise <embed> pour inserer une video dans du html

mais cette balise est maintenant obsolete et je l'ai donc remplacée par la balise <object> comme ceci (pour que cela soit lisible par IE et FF):

Code: Tout sélectionner

<object id="IEQT"
classid="clsid:02BF25D5-8C17-4B23-BC80-D3488ABDDC6B"
width="320"
height="270">
<param name="src" value="data="video.mov"
"/>
<param name="autoplay" value="true"/>
<param name="controller" value="true"/>
</object>

<!--[if !IE]> <-->

<object id="NonIEQT"
data="video.mov"
type="video/quicktime"
width="320"
height="270">
<param name="autoplay" value="true"/>
<param name="controller" value="true"/>
</object>

<!--> <![endif]-->



cela marche tres bien pour IE et FF mais pour Opéra cela m'affiche 2 fois la même vidéo



où est l'erreur?
que faire?

merci


Joe Le Mort
WRInaute occasionnel
WRInaute occasionnel
 
Messages: 260
Inscription: 8 Aoû 2006

Message le Sam Juin 02, 2007 13:15

Opera ne doit pas interpreter cela : <!--[if !IE]> <-->
Voila pourquoi il affiche 2 fois le code

Dan_A
WRInaute discret
WRInaute discret
 
Messages: 183
Inscription: 21 Déc 2005

Message le Sam Juin 02, 2007 14:12

Pourquoi ne pas utiliser la méthode Satay ?
http://alistapart.com/articles/flashsatay


frenchhorn
WRInaute impliqué
WRInaute impliqué
 
Messages: 849
Inscription: 8 Fév 2007

Message le Sam Juin 02, 2007 17:01

merci...

l'article à l'air super interessant, j'vais le lire à tete reposée


Si vous avez aimé cette discussion, partagez-la sur vos réseaux sociaux préférés :

Lectures recommandées sur ce thème :



Qui est en ligne

Utilisateurs parcourant ce forum: Aucun utilisateur enregistré et 0 invités